The organ has 3 General Pistons and toe studs for them. It also has 3 Gt. Pistons and 3 Sw. Pistons both without toe studs. It also has a "Gt. to Ped. Off" toe stud too. It also has a crescendo pedal.

I am currently one of the organists at St. John Lutheran, and I went through our church's 100th anniversary book to find a church Committee letter stating, "The organ chosen by the congregation will have 14 ranks of pipes with five extensions, which makes the organ equal to a 19 rank organ."
